EG 1/144 RX-78-2 Gundam Vintage Color Review


This is the Review for the ENTRY GRADE 1/144 RX-78-2 Gundam Vintage Color made with a new material, wood powder-containing plastic. Images, info and credits

Introducing the ENTRY GRADE 1/144 RX-78-2 Gundam [Vintage Color].
March 22-24, 2024 Price: 1,650 yen

This is a limited edition product of “HYPER PLAMO Fes.2024” held at Makuhari Messe from March 22 to 24, 2024.
This is a vintage-style plastic model made with a new material, wood powder-containing plastic.
By blending wood powder made from thinning wood and scraps into part of the runner, the environmental impact is reduced.
This is an upcycled product born from Bandai’s efforts to adopt new materials to replace petroleum-derived plastics.
This is an environmentally friendly Gunpla similar to the previously released LIMEX, eggshell plastic, and tea leaf plastic.

Even the instruction manual is vintage-style.
Not only the text and design but also the paper quality is different.

Sticker.
The design is like a patch, making it a unique and stylish sticker that is unlike Gunpla.

The pale-hued molding gives it a wooden look, even though it’s assembled by snapping it together, and the finish gives it a slightly aged feel.

The mixture gives it a rough appearance, but the plastic surface is smooth.

Perhaps because it contains wood powder, the texture feels a little softer than the usual Plastic.

Close-up.
It is easy to assemble because it uses “snap fit” that does not use adhesives and “touch gate” that allows parts to be removed by hand without using tools.

As it contains wood powder, I tried setting some discarded runner on fire, and it ignited with the same force as an ignition agent.
It doesn’t melt, it burns, so make sure you keep it away from fire.
